Manager, Acquisition Operations
**About the Role** This individual contributer role will be a key leader within Uber’s global Acquisition Center of Excellence (CoE) in Delivery Commercial Operations (DCO), owning the end-to-end design and evolution of scalable acquisition processes across Uber’s Delivery business. This role operates at the strategic intersection of process architecture, tooling strategy, and analytics. The individual will define future-state acquisition processes, set global standards, and use data and field insights to prioritize initiatives, inform investment decisions, and ensure acquisition health at scale. The Acquisition CoE’s work spans three major areas of scope: 1. Lead Management (lead ingestion, qualification & enrichment, AI-based scoring, and allocation) 2. Opportunity Management (pipeline creation standards, opportunity lifecycle governance, stage definitions, and pipeline quality) 3. Deal Management (pricing workflows, approvals, discounting governance, and deal execution standards) This role will heavily contribute to one or more of these domains and ensure tight integration across the end-to-end acquisition lifecycle. **What You'll Do:** #### Future-State Process Architecture & Ownership - Own the future-state design for one or more acquisition domains (Lead, Opportunity, and/or Deal Management) within the end-to-end commercial lifecycle. - Define global process standards, principles, and guardrails while enabling regional flexibility. - Ensure strong integration, handoffs, and data continuity across acquisition stages. #### Tooling Strategy & Business Requirements Leadership - Lead the definition of complex business requirements and process intent for acquisition-related tooling investments, including Salesforce and supporting systems. - Partner closely with Product, Business Technology Engineering, and Digital Field Experience teams to shape solution design, prioritization, and sequencing. - Identify risks, dependencies, and tradeoffs from design through implementation. #### Analytics-Driven Prioritization & Performance Management - Use acquisition funnel, pipeline, and deal data to identify systemic issues and high-impact opportunities. - Define success metrics, KPIs, and monitoring frameworks to track acquisition health globally, including pipeline quality, velocity, and conversion. - Partner with Insights teams to interpret trends, measure ROI, and inform continuous improvement. #### Global Stakeholder Leadership & Change Enablement - Act as a trusted partner to senior leaders across Sales, Marketing, Strategy, Enablement, and Regional teams. - Lead global process discovery and alignment efforts across regions and segments. - Shape and guide change management approaches, including rollout strategy, communications, and enablement. #### CoE Leadership & Talent Development - Set quality standards for process design, documentation, and requirements across the Acquisition CoE. - Mentor and guide Acquisition Operations Managers and other CoE contributors. - Contribute to building and evolving the Acquisition CoE operating model. **Basic Qualifications** - 7–10+ years of experience in Commercial Operations, Revenue Operations, Process Architecture, or Strategy & Operations - Bachelor's Degree - Strong analytical skills with the ability to independently interpret and leverage data for decision-making - Advanced proficiency with Salesforce and GTM tooling ecosystems **Preferred Qualifications** - Experience in marketplace, SaaS, or global sales organizations - Familiarity with process improvement methodologies (e.g., Lean, Six Sigma) - Experience leading large-scale global process or tooling transformations - SQL or advanced analytics experience a major plus - Excellent executive communication and storytelling skills - Proven experience owning complex, cross-functional, global process initiatives - Strong ability to influence senior stakeholders without direct authority - Experience leading business requirements and partnering with Product and Engineering teams For Chicago, IL-based roles: The base salary range for this role is USD$146,000 per year - USD$162,000 per year. For New York, NY-based roles: The base salary range for this role is USD$162,000 per year - USD$180,000 per year. For San Francisco, CA-based roles: The base salary range for this role is USD$162,000 per year - USD$180,000 per year. For all US locations, you will be eligible to participate in Uber's bonus program, and may be offered an equity award & other types of comp. You will also be eligible for various benefits.
